    30、 leather.This third edition cancels and replaces the second edition (ISO 3380:2002), 6.5 of which has been technically revised.EN ISO 3380:2015 (E) 4DIN EN ISO 3380:2015-12 1 ScopeThis International Standard specifies a method for determination of the shrinkage temperature of leather up to 100 C. It

    31、 is applicable to all leathers.2 Normative referencesThe following documents, in whole or in part, are normatively referenced in this document and are indispensable for its application. For dated references, only the edition cited applies. For undated references, the latest edition of the referenced

    32、 document (including any amendments) applies.ISO 2418, Leather Chemical, physical and mechanical and fastness tests Sampling locationISO 2589, Leather Physical and mechanical tests Determination of thicknessISO 3696, Water for analytical laboratory use Specification and test methods3 PrincipleThe te

    33、st piece is heated at a specified rate in water until a sudden shrinkage occurs.4 Apparatus4.1 Schematic layout of a suitable instrument is shown in Figure 1. The instrument should include the following parts.4.1.1 Vessel, minimum volume of 500 ml and minimum working depth of 110 mm. The vessel may

    34、be pressurized to operate at temperatures in excess of 100 C.4.1.2 Fixed test piece holder, for example, a pin or clip, 30 mm 5 mm above the base of the vessel.4.1.3 Moveable test piece holder, for example, a hook or clip. One end is attached to the top of the test piece. The other end is attached t

    35、o a thread which passes over a pulley and terminates in a mass 3 g heavier than the moveable holder.4.1.4 Pointer, with means of monitoring its movement. In the instrument shown, the relative dimensions of the pulley and pointer shall be such that any movement of the moveable holder (4.1.3) is magni

    36、fied by a factor of at least five.4.1.5 Temperature measuring device, graduated to 1 C and shown to be accurate to 0,5 C with the sensor placed close to the centre of the test piece and a working range suitable for the sample under test.4.1.6 Distilled or de-ionized water, conforming to the requirem

    37、ents grade 3 of ISO 3696.4.1.7 Heater, capable of heating the vessel filled to its working depth with distilled or de-ionized water at a rate of 2 C/min 0,2 C/min.EN ISO 3380:2015 (E) 5DIN EN ISO 3380:2015-12 4.1.8 Stirrer, capable of sufficiently agitating the water in the vessel such that the temp

    38、eratures at the top and bottom of the test piece do not differ by more than 1 C.Key1 pulley 5 fixed test piece holder2 3 g force 6 vessel3 pointer 7 test piece4 temperature measuring device (thermometer shown) 8 movable test piece holderFigure 1 Shrinkage temperature apparatus (schematic)4.2 Thickne

    39、ss gauge, conforming to the requirements of ISO 2589.4.3 Desiccator or other vessel which can be evacuated.4.4 Vacuum pump, capable of reducing the absolute pressure in the desiccator to less than 4 kPa within 2 min.4.5 Glass test tube, with internal diameter of 10 mm 2 mm and minimum height of 100

    40、mm.5 Sampling and sample preparation5.1 Sample in accordance with ISO 2418.5.2 Determine the thickness of the sample in accordance with ISO 2589.5.3 Cut rectangular test pieces 50 mm 2 mm 3,0 mm 0,2 mm if the thickness of the sample is 3 mm or less. If the thickness is greater than 3 mm, cut rectang

    41、ular test pieces 50 mm 2 mm 2,0 mm 0,2 mm. Prepare two samples parallel to the backbone and two samples perpendicular to the backbone.NOTE 1 If there is a requirement for more than two hides or skins to be tested in one batch, then only one sample in each direction needs to be taken from each hide o

    42、r skin, provided that the overall total is not less than four test pieces in each direction.EN ISO 3380:2015 (E) 6DIN EN ISO 3380:2015-12 NOTE 2 There is no requirement to condition the sample for this test or to carry out the test under standard conditions.NOTE 3 Other dimensions are used if it is

    43、shown that they do not affect the results.6 ProcedureFor dry test samples, carry out 6.1 to 6.3. For wet test samples, omit 6.1 to 6.3.6.1 Put 5,5 ml 0,5 ml distilled or de-ionized water into the glass tube (4.5) and immerse the test piece in it, using a glass rod to keep in immersed, if necessary.6

    44、.2 Stand the tube in the desiccator (4.3), supporting it in an upright position, if necessary. Evacuate the desiccator and maintain the absolute pressure in it below 4 kPa for 1 min to 2 min.6.3 Allow air to enter the desiccator and keep the test piece immersed for a minimum of 1 h and a maximum of

    45、6 h.6.4 Attach an end of the test piece to the fixed test piece holder (4.1.2) and the other end to the moveable holder (4.1.3). Adjust the thread, pulley, and mass so that the test piece is held under the tension of the mass.6.5 Place sufficient distilled or de-ionized water of (20 2) C into the ve

    46、ssel (4.1.1) to give a depth of at least 30 mm over the top of the test piece. If the shrinkage temperature of the test piece is known, then use water with a temperature at least 10 C below the expected shrinkage temperature. In such a case, it is essential to allow 5 min for a temperature adjustmen

    47、t of the leather sample.6.6 Heat the water and maintain the rate of temperature rise at 2 C/min 0,2 C/min.6.7 At 30 s intervals, note the temperature and the corresponding position of the pointer. Continue the observation until the test piece shrinks considerably (see 6.8), the water boils vigorousl

    48、y, or the desired temperature is reached. If the water boils, record the temperature.6.8 Inspect the results or plot pointer position against temperature to find the temperature corresponding to the movement of the pointer which is equivalent to a shrinkage of the test piece of 0,3 % from its maximu

    49、m length. Record the temperature as the shrinkage temperature.6.9 If the shrinkage temperature determined in 6.8 is not at least 5 C higher than the temperature of the water originally placed in the vessel, discard the result and repeat 6.1 to 6.8 using water at a lower initial temperature.7 Test reportThe test report shall include the following:a) reference to this International Standard, i.e. ISO 3380;b) mean shrinkage temperature in each direction as obtained in 6.8 or quoted as great
